How to Pick the Right Server

Match your playstyle. Want structure? Go with Hytown or Runeteria. Want pure vanilla? Hyfable. Want to fight? HyRivals or PVPHT. Want dungeons? Wistenia. Want chaos? 2b2h.

Check your region. Latency matters, especially for PvP. Most server pages show the server location.

Try before you commit. Spend an hour or two on a server before investing serious time. The community vibe matters as much as the features.

Look at Discord activity. A server with 50 active Discord members often has better community than one with 200 silent players. Check how responsive the staff are and whether players actually chat.

Tips for New Players

If you’re new to Hytale multiplayer, start with a beginner-friendly option like Hyfable or Dogecraft. These have:

  • Grief protection and land claiming
  • Helpful staff and community guides
  • No hardcore PvP (or optional PvP)
  • Active moderation

Once you’re comfortable with the game, branch out to more specialized servers.
